Hey There. When you are quoting something there are little commands that appear in the txt box around the text that you are quoting. I don't think I can type them in without them being executed. So...

(quote) at the start of the text and at the end of the txt (/quote)
except with square brackets instead of curved.

Any txt that you type in between the 'quote' and 'unquote' commands will appear in a single quoting box.

If you don't want the txt to appear in a quoting box then you will need to find the commands and delete them. Othersise you could insert the commands around the chunks you want. E.g.,

(quote) the person (/endquote)
my response
(quote) some more of what the person things (/endquote)
